Tube Filling Machine

Superior Sandbag System, an erosion control firm in Orange County, CA, have a new tube filling machine that fills continuous polypropylene tubing. So far it’s been used for erosion control, but it could be utilized to mass produce affordable housing. Gusseted Bags

A gusseted bag has a seam that eliminates bulging, protruding corners. Gusseted bags create neat, squared bag ends. Although not required for earthbag building, they can reduce plastering work somewhat by creating flatter wall surfaces.
